European Union (EU)
Our products comply with Regulation (EU) 2017/745 on Medical Devices (MDR). Where applicable, products are CE marked to demonstrate conformity with relevant requirements. Declaration of Conformity is available on request.
United States of America (US)
Spex Limited products sold in the United States are Class I medical devices listed with the United States Food and Drug Administration (FDA) as exempt from premarket notification [510(k)], unless otherwise stated.
Australia
Our products are included in the Australian Register of Therapeutic Goods (ARTG) where applicable and comply with the Therapeutic Goods Act 1989 and associated regulations.
New Zealand
Spex Limited complies with applicable requirements under the Medicines Act 1981 and Medical Devices Regulations in New Zealand.
Taiwan
Our products are distributed in Taiwan in compliance with local regulatory requirements through our authorised local distributor.

Below is a summary of the key standards that specific products in the Spex range comply with.
Crash-Tested for Transport Safety
Tested to:
- RESNA WC-4, Section 20
- ISO 16840-4
Ensuring our seating systems are safe for use in motor vehicles during transportation.
Designed for Real-World Use
Tested to:
- ISO 21856 – Assistive Products General Requirements
- ISO 16840-3 – Structural Strength Testing for Postural Support Devices
Focused on ease of use, user safety, and durability.
Tested for Ignition and Flame Resistance
Tested to:
- ISO 16840-10
- California Technical Bulletin 117
- EN1024 Part 1 and 2
Testing for ignitability and burning behaviour in materials used across our seating range.
